Name and Location
Libra presalt field development project, Santos basin, Brazil.

Client
Libra Oil & Gas, a consortium comprising operator Petrobras (40%), Total (20%), Royal Dutch Shell (20%), the China National Petroleum Corporation (10%) and China National Offshore Oil Corporation (10%).

Project Description
The Libra field contains an estimated recoverable reserves of 8-million barrels to 12-million barrels.

The project involves the development of a megafield, which covers 1 550 km2 in water depths of 2 000 m and could require as many as 12 floating, production, storage and offloading vessels to develop.

The reservoir depth is about 3 500 m below the sea floor.

Total gross peak oil production could reach 1.4-million barrels a day.

Latest Developments
Technip has been awarded a contract to supply the first flexible pipes for the presalt project.

The project includes the supply of flexible pipes for the Libra extended well test field. This is one of the first steps of the Libra field development.

This contract covers the supply of high-end flexible pipes, including 8" oil-production, 6" service and 6" gas-injection flexible pipes. Designed to produce the first Libra field oil, the 8" pipes are the first oil production pipes to be installed in a presalt area. Technip’s operating centre in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, will handle project management and engineering. The highly technological flexible pipes will be produced at Technip’s manufacturing sites in Vitoria and Acu, in Brazil. Delivery is scheduled to start in the second half of 2016.
